Zing 论坛

正文

HOAI:开源全场景AI服务与运营平台的技术架构解析

HOAI是一个基于Node.js全栈开发的开源AI服务平台,支持多用户、多模型、多模态对话,内置管理后台、支付系统和风控能力,适合快速搭建私有化AI服务。

HOAIAI平台私有化部署Node.js多模态开源AI运营模型管理
发布时间 2026/05/06 00:52最近活动 2026/05/06 01:19预计阅读 2 分钟
HOAI:开源全场景AI服务与运营平台的技术架构解析
1

章节 01

HOAI开源全场景AI服务与运营平台技术架构解析(主楼导读)

HOAI是基于Node.js全栈开发的开源AI服务平台,定位为全场景解决方案,支持多用户、多模型、多模态对话,内置管理后台、支付系统和风控能力,旨在解决企业私有化AI部署中的数据隐私、成本控制、定制化受限等问题,适合快速搭建私有化AI服务。

2

章节 02

私有化AI服务的需求背景

随着大语言模型能力演进,企业和开发者对私有化AI部署需求增长。公有API虽便捷,但存在数据隐私、成本控制、定制化受限等问题。完整的私有化AI平台需解决多模型接入管理、用户权限控制、计费支付、内容安全风控等问题,HOAI正是针对这些需求设计的全场景解决方案。

3

章节 03

HOAI核心功能与定位

HOAI(HubOpenAI)是开源全场景AI服务与运营平台,采用Node.js全栈构建,定位为自建AI服务团队的开箱即用完整方案(非简单API代理)。核心功能包括: -对话与多模态:支持文本/图像/文件交互,接入多种模型后端并自动处理差异; -管理后台:用户管理、模型配置、使用监控、内容审计; -支付计费:多种计费模式、财务流程、支付网关集成; -风控安全:输入过滤、输出审核、异常行为检测。

4

章节 04

HOAI技术架构解析

HOAI采用Node.js全栈架构: -后端技术栈:Node.js+Express/Fastify(异步IO处理高并发);数据库层用PostgreSQL/MySQL(结构化数据)、Redis(缓存/限频)、可选向量库(RAG);模型接入层通过适配器模式支持OpenAI兼容API、Anthropic、本地模型(llama.cpp/vLLM)、自定义模型; -部署运维:Docker容器化(一键启动依赖)、PM2进程管理(多进程/自动重启/日志)、一键构建脚本(快速部署)。

5

章节 05

适用场景与同类项目对比

适用场景: -中小企业私有化AI服务(内网部署,掌控数据); -AI创业公司MVP验证(快速搭建原型,缩短上线时间); -教育培训机构(定制化平台,监控使用); -开发者个人项目(自由修改二次开发)。 对比:相比One API等反向代理工具,HOAI提供全场景运营能力;相比商业方案,开源特性成本更低、定制自由度更高。

6

章节 06

部署建议与注意事项

部署建议: -硬件需求:最小2核4GB,生产4核8GB以上,本地模型需额外GPU; -安全加固:启用HTTPS、修改默认密码、API密钥轮转、启用日志审计; -模型配额管理:为不同用户组设置合理配额,防止资源耗尽或高额费用。

7

章节 07

总结与展望

HOAI代表开源AI基础设施向成熟化发展,提供完整运营支撑能力,平衡功能完整性与部署复杂度,是自建AI服务团队的值得评估选项。随着多模态模型和Agent技术演进,这类全场景平台将成为更重要的基础设施角色。